    Here's my step-by-step guide on installing a dashcam for your 2022 Honda Civic using adapter made by Dongar Technologies. This product is compatible across several Honda vehicles including the very popular Honda Accord.
    Compatibility for Honda vehicles:
    Year/Model : 2018+ Honda Accord (incl. Hybrid Models)
    Year/Model : 2022 Honda Civic Touring
